Errors[edit]

Only three southern italy teams were admitted in the new Divisione Nazionale: Alba RM, Internaples (Napoli) and Fortitudo RM. Therefore there is a error in the article. Casertana, Lazio, Pro Italia Taranto, Liberty Bari, Ideale Bari, Foggia, Bagnolese and Anconitana weren't admitted in Divisione Nazionale but were relegated in the new I Divisione (II level) with Palermo and Roman. The others were relegated in Seconda Divisione (III level) or were forced by fascism to merge in other teams. —Preceding unsigned comment added by 213.140.19.116 (talk) 19:24, 9 February 2008 (UTC)[reply]
